The Google Pixel 4 XL has a score of 82.9, which is a bit better than the Honor Magic6 Pro's global score of 76.6. Google Pixel 4 XL's body is somewhat lighter and just a little thinner than Honor Magic6 Pro. The Honor Magic6 Pro has a bit better processing power than Google Pixel 4 XL, and although they both have 8 processing cores, the Honor Magic6 Pro also has a greater amount of RAM memory.
Google Pixel 4 XL has a little bit better screen than Honor Magic6 Pro, because although it has a quite smaller display, it also counts with a bit higher pixels number per inch of screen and a quite better resolution of 1440 x 3040 pixels. Honor Magic6 Pro features a much bigger memory capacity for apps and games than Google Pixel 4 XL, because it has 448 GB more internal memory capacity.
Honor Magic6 Pro counts with a much better camera than Google Pixel 4 XL, and although they both have the same 3840x2160 video definition, the Honor Magic6 Pro also has higher 60 fps video frame rates, a camera with way more mega pixels, a much larger back camera sensor shooting way higher quality photos and videos and a larger diafragm aperture.
Honor Magic6 Pro has a very superior battery duration than Google Pixel 4 XL, because it has 5600mAh of battery capacity.
